Cardboard Scrap Market in Bengaluru

The cardboard scrap market in Bengaluru is heavily influenced by the city's massive IT and commercial services sector, generating consistent high-volume supply. Major sources include packaging waste from tech parks in Whitefield and the extensive warehousing operations across the city's peripheral industrial estates. Supply streams are further bolstered by retail outflows from high-street shopping areas and the regular disposal from corporate offices undergoing fit-outs or downsizing. Demand is primarily driven by established recycling units that process corrugated board for pulp recovery or reuse in secondary packaging. Collection activities often converge near major transport nodes and designated scrap collection points in areas like KR Market vicinity, where bulk aggregation occurs before transport to larger processing facilities.

Selling Cardboard Scrap in Bengaluru, Karnataka?

Cardboard scrap (OCC — Old Corrugated Cardboard) has seen growing demand driven by the e-commerce packaging boom. Brown corrugated boxes are the most valuable grade, while thin boxboard (cereal boxes, shoe boxes) fetches lower rates. Large commercial generators like warehouses and retail stores can negotiate better rates through regular supply contracts with recycling mills.

Pro Tip for Cardboard Sellers in Bengaluru:

Flatten all boxes to save storage space — a flattened box takes 10% of the volume of an open one. Remove all tape, staples, and non-paper materials. Keep cardboard dry at all costs — wet cardboard is nearly worthless. Separate brown corrugated from thin boxboard for better rates.

Understanding Cardboard Scrap Rates in Bengaluru

The Cardboard scrap market in Bengaluru, Karnataka is shaped by a combination of global commodity trends and local economic factors. However, the actual rate you receive from a dealer in Bengaluru also depends on local supply and demand, the proximity of recycling mills and foundries, and seasonal construction activity.

Cardboard scrap quality plays a significant role in pricing. Clean, sorted Cardboard scrap free of contaminants such as plastic, rubber, or mixed metals typically commands 10-15% higher rates than unsorted or mixed-grade material. If you're selling Cardboard scrap in Bengaluru, taking the time to separate and clean your material can significantly improve the price you receive.
